With a mix of dreamy pop, ethereal vocals, and a few intense, discordant edges, 'Instant Comfort' is a rich, textural experience. But is it a departure from their past? Explore the album's production, which deftly showcases vocalist Kim Ho's voice and the granular texture of each instrument. The drums, in particular, get a full, well-balanced sound, anchoring the swirling arrangements with clarity and heft.
